NEURA 4NE1 humanoid consists of a number of sensors
NEURA Robotics stated its 4ne1 (“For Anybody”) humanoid robotic can work autonomously and safely with people in actual environments. It could understand its environment independently, make choices, and study from expertise, the corporate asserted.
NEURA Robotics CEO David Reger and 4NE1 humanoid. Supply: NEURA Robotics
With the patented Omnisensor and 7 cameras, 4NE1 can reliably distinguish individuals from objects, acknowledge them, and adapt its conduct accordingly for direct collaboration, stated NEURA.
The robotic options an clever dual-battery system for round the clock operation, joint know-how capable of carry as much as 100 kg (220.4 lb.), and palms able to studying and with fantastic motor management. NEURA stated this makes it appropriate not just for complicated industrial duties but in addition for family or service-sector actions.
As well as, the humanoid has “Synthetic Pores and skin” that may detect touches simply earlier than precise contact. The corporate stated this makes human-robot interplay much more exact and secure. Its conversational AI, audio system, and microphones enable for pure voice instructions, programming, and interplay, stated NEURA Robotics.
To allow speedy, totally automated manufacturing of its humanoid, the corporate has developed the totally new “NEURA Hive” manufacturing technique. Like a beehive, a number of robots organized in a circle assemble parts of the 4NE1 in a confined area.

MiPA cognitive service robotic goes to market
NEURA Robotics described Male as “the world’s first cognitive family and repair robotic appropriate for actual on a regular basis use.” It stated it developed the cell manipulator to handle the scarcity of expert employees and to make robotic know-how reasonably priced for personal households for the primary time.
MiPA’s cognitive talents are primarily based on NEURA’s industrial AI structure and might be expanded by way of the Neuraverse. Companions can develop functions or “abilities” for the two-armed platform, comparable to vacuuming, unloading the dishwasher, tidying rooms, or well being monitoring.
The robotic, which is meant to be reasonably priced to households, additionally has an built-in digicam, temperature, and environmental sensors.
NEURA added that the just lately up to date {Hardware} helps interoperable Web of Issues (IoT) parts developed with companions from the white items, well being tech, and good residence sectors. For example, MiPA might be linked to wearables to gather important information, analyze sleep, or help aged individuals in on a regular basis life, it stated.
Prospects can now reserve MiPA, which NEURA stated will quickly be out there for order. The corporate plans to start deliveries this 12 months.

Neuraverse gives ecosystem for cognitive robotics
The Neuravera ecosystem connects robots and permits the straightforward improvement and use of robotic functions, like an app retailer, stated NEURA Robotics. It’s constructed across the NEURON OS working system, helps sensor fusion, and consists of open software programming interfaces (APIs).
“Within the Neuraverse, robots share their studying experiences from real-world functions,” it defined. “What one robotic can do, all others can study concurrently. This creates an clever community that radically will increase innovation, security, and effectivity. Builders, corporations, and specialists can contribute their very own modules and functions—a democratic engine of innovation for robotics.”
Neuraverse has a modular, safe construction, so corporations, builders, and software companions can collaborate with out risking their mental property, stated NEURA. Preliminary functions comparable to a joint welding resolution with Abicor Binzel have demonstrated how people and robots can collaborate in actual time.
NEURA stated its robots constantly adapt and improves their efficiency, and builders can promote their contributed belongings to customers throughout industries.
To additional enhance the standard of coaching information, NEURA Robotics stated it’s constructing its personal bodily AI coaching facilities. The corporate generates information from actual software eventualities in “NEURA Gyms.” Mixed with artificial information from the Neuraverse, a extremely complicated, transferable mannequin can emerge. As soon as a talent is efficiently educated, it may be transferred to all different robots, the corporate claimed.
NEURA is working with NVIDIA on the implementation of NEURA Gyms. The corporate has developed its robots with NVIDIA’s Isaac Sim and Isaac Lab. They’re powered by the GR00T N1 mannequin for superior cognition and activity efficiency, in addition to NVIDIA Jetson for onboard computing energy.

NODE Robotics brings NODE.transfer to MAV, joins community
NODE Robotics GmbHa supplier of versatile autonomy software program for cell robots, has partnered with NEURA Robotics. The businesses will equip NEURA’s MAV robots with NODE.transfer, a module of NODE.OS for real-time path planning.
The MAV platform gives as much as 1,500 kg (3,306.9 lb.) payload capability and has a differential drive with 360° security laser scanners. NODE’s navigation software program permits exact positioning (±5 mm or 0.1 in.) and dynamic impediment avoidance.
With NODE.transfer built-in, NEURA stated MAV turns into a configurable autonomous cell robotic (AMR) that may adapt simply to new environments. It could help each AMR and automatic guided automobile (AGV) performance via hybrid navigation capabilities.
This functionality makes the robotic appropriate for pallet transport, versatile intralogistics, and cell manipulation, the businesses stated. Due to VDA 5050 compliance, MAVs will also be managed by third-party fleet administration programs, making certain interoperability and long-term operational flexibility, famous NEURA.
As well as, NODE is becoming a member of NEURA’s robotic app retailer. This and NODE.transfer will guarantee fast deployment for programs integrators and provides operators the liberty to regulate routes, zones, and workflows independently, without having customized improvement or vendor help, NEURA stated.
